Book Description
An heiress confronts ignorance and grows with eyes opened to a factory town’s realities.
In this sustained Regency-era tale, a young woman of means, Mary Brotherton, leaves home to learn the truth about the lives of factory workers. Guided by curiosity and a desire to understand the world beyond her estate, she ventures toward Fairly and into conversations that challenge assumptions and reveal hard truths about labor, class, and responsibility. The journey blends social insight with personal discovery, set against the backdrop of families, towns, and the evolving ties that bind them.
The story threads together ambition, affection, and moral reflection as Mary navigates conversations with neighbors, clergymen, and friends who shape her understanding of wealth, duty, and the people who help build a life beyond privilege. With moments of warmth, humor, and quiet drama, the book invites readers to consider how knowledge—even when it arrives slowly—can change a life and the world around it.
